    it would be very helpful if somebody could tell me the
    supposed workflow how to update a submodule (I'm using version
    1.7.3.2; the man-page doesn't say much about it).

https://git.wiki.kernel.org/index.php/GitSubmoduleTutorial

--------------------------------------------------
cd submodule_path
git checkout <branchname>
git pull
cd .. # or otherwise get to the superproject

git add submodule_path
git commit -m "Updated submodule to latest <branchname>"
git submodule update
--------------------------------------------------

This (untested) code obviously only works for a single repository.  If
you want to do it for all repositories, you need something more like
the untested:

--------------------------------------------------
git submodule foreach git checkout <branchname>
git submodule foreach git pull
git add -a -m "Updated all submodules to latest <branchname>"
git submodule update
--------------------------------------------------

If you find yourself doing this continuously, and doing it for all of
your submodules, you may way to use gitslave instead of submodules
which keeps the branches checked out all of the time so all you need to
do is `gits pull`.  This may be better, or worse, for you workflow.

gitslave (http://gitslave.sf.net) is useful when you control and
develop on the subprojects at more of less the same time as the
superproject, and furthermore when you typically want to tag, branch,
push, pull, etc all repositories at the same time.

git-submodule is better when you do not control the subprojects or
more specifically wish to fix the subproject at a specific revision
even as the subproject changes

I'm not sure I completely understand your use case, but submodules are
repositories of their own, so they don't get updated by just pulling
a superproject into another containing the same submodule. The submodule
changes have to be pushed to its own parent repository and can then be
fetched from there into another superproject's submodule.

Then the URL of the submodule in the .gitmodules file is not up to
date. You can either fix it there or - if you only want to change it
locally - edit the .git/config after the "git submodule init" copied
it there.

> The problem seems to be that the information about the place where to update a
> submodule is in .gitmodules, which git actually has under version control (different
> from other configuration information), and thus copies it verbatimly.
> Okay, then apparently after a clone .gitmodules has to be updated (by hand).

No, the problem seems to be that the remote URL in the submodule has
been changed directly without updating it in the .gitmodules of the
superproject (the recommended way to do that is to change it in the
.gitmodules file and then use "git submodule sync" to activate it).

Yes, the submodules URL must be available - at least for fetching -
to everyone who wants to clone your superproject (and all changes
made in the submodule which are committed in the superproject must
have been pushed there to be able to check them out in the clone).

> Perhaps I should then put .gitmodules into .gitignore? Or would that have
> bad consequences??

Yes, because then git won't know where the it can clone the submodules
from when you clone your superproject somewhere else.

No, they aren't pointless at all. But if you want to collaborate using
submodules they IMO work best if all your coworkers are able to access
the same submodule repos you are pushing to. Otherwise you'll have to
transport all submodule changes additionally to those of the superproject
(which might be more of a hassle than not using submodules in the first
place). Then you might be better off pulling the modules into your repo
using "git subtree" or "gitslave".

A possibility to put all submodule commits in the object directory of
the superproject has been discussed some time ago on this list [1] and
at the last GitTogether. That might be just what you need, but I am not
aware of any work done in that direction yet.

> The good thing with Git is that there are no central repositories.
> That's exactly what I want to use, but again and again the automatic
> assumptions of "central repositories" are made, which should be actually alien to Git.

No, Git works perfectly fine with central repositories too (and that is
a feature :-). But I think I understand where your impression comes from.
Submodules don't work very well when you change URLs (that can result
in forcing your coworkers to do a "git submodule sync" in their repo
every time they switch to a commit with a changed URL). But while that
somehow works not being able to access a submodules repo doesn't work at
all. So the constraint for submodules is to have a repo which is visible
for the people you work with.

But submodules don't really force you into the centralized model, as you
can modify the .gitmodules file e.g. in a downstream fork and let it point
to your own forked version of the submodules repos where you can do your
own development independent of the submodules upstream.

Jens Lehmann wrote:

> Submodules don't work very well when you change URLs (that can result
> in forcing your coworkers to do a "git submodule sync" in their repo
> every time they switch to a commit with a changed URL).

For the future, it is probably most convenient to use URLs starting
with "../" or "./", which would rarely need to change.  That can even
work with passing around a tarball of bundles and a script to
reconstitute them, I think.
